Driver charged after wrong way crash kills passenger

CASTANEA TWP., CLINTON COUNTY (WBRE/WYOU) — State police report the driver of a wrong-way crash involving two cars that killed a passenger is facing charges.

According to PSP, 29-year-old Dwight Meyer was arrested on the following charges for his alleged involvement in a wrong-way crash;

Murder of the 3rd degree

Murder of the 3rd degree of an unborn child

Aggravated assault

Aggravated assault on an unborn child

Homicide by vehicle while driving under the influence,

Involuntary manslaughter

Driving under the influence

On April 9, troopers were called for a wrong-way driver traveling south in the northbound lanes on US 220 in Clinton County. State police were then told that two vehicles had crashed, and those involved were entrapped.

Through further investigation, police stated the wrong-way driver, Meyer, was going south in the opposite lanes when he collided with a car driven by a 28-year-old woman with a passenger inside identified as Evan Geisewite, 29, of Loganton.

Geisewite was later pronounced dead.
